What is Pterygium of eye?

ICD-10-CM H11.0 is the diagnosis code for Pterygium of eye. This code falls under the section "Disorders of conjunctiva" within Chapter 7 — Diseases of the eye and adnexa (H00-H59). It is a non-billable/non-specific ICD-10-CM code that should not be used for reimbursement. A more specific sub-code is required for billing. Medical coders and healthcare providers use this code to document and classify diagnoses in electronic health records, insurance claims, and clinical databases.

Coding Guidelines for H11.0

⛔ Type 1 Excludes (Never code together)

The following conditions should never be coded at the same time as H11.0. They are mutually exclusive:

  • pseudopterygium (H11.81-)
